CourseDetails
โข Introduction to Ethical Investing: Understanding the basics of ethical investing, its importance, and the impact on society and the environment.
โข Types of Ethical Investments: Exploring various investment options such as community development investments, green technology, and sustainable agriculture.
โข Socially Responsible Investing (SRI): Examining the principles and practices of SRI, including shareholder activism and screening for ethical criteria.
โข Impact Investing: Learning about impact investing, its objectives, and the role of investors in driving positive social and environmental change.
โข Screening and Evaluation of Ethical Investments: Developing a framework to evaluate and select ethical investments based on environmental, social, and governance (ESG) criteria.
โข Financial Performance of Ethical Investments: Assessing the financial performance of ethical investments compared to traditional investments and understanding the risks and returns.
โข Regulations and Compliance in Ethical Investing: Understanding the legal and regulatory requirements for ethical investing and the role of government and regulatory bodies.
โข Case Studies in Ethical Investing: Analyzing real-world examples of successful ethical investments and the lessons learned.
โข Future of Ethical Investing: Exploring the trends and opportunities in ethical investing, including the role of technology, data, and artificial intelligence.
